Anjou Finance SAS is a French asset management firm headquartered in Paris. Established in 2001, it specializes in value investing, focusing primarily on European equities. The firm’s philosophy centers around a rigorous bottom-up approach to stock selection, seeking undervalued companies with strong fundamentals and sustainable competitive advantages.
Anjou Finance’s investment process is characterized by in-depth fundamental research, including detailed financial analysis, industry studies, and management team assessments. They prioritize understanding a company’s business model, competitive landscape, and long-term growth prospects. This meticulous approach allows them to identify companies whose intrinsic value is not fully reflected in their current market price.
The firm is known for its long-term investment horizon, often holding positions for several years. This patient approach allows them to benefit from the eventual recognition of value by the market and minimizes the impact of short-term market fluctuations. Anjou Finance actively engages with the management teams of the companies they invest in, fostering open communication and providing constructive feedback to help them improve operational performance and unlock value.
Anjou Finance manages a range of investment funds catering to institutional and retail investors. Their flagship fund, often simply referred to as the “Anjou Finance” fund, is a European equity fund that embodies their core value investing principles. They also offer specialized funds focusing on specific sectors or market segments within the European equity universe.
